When two people decide to get married and spend the rest of their lives together, they don’t plan on their past individual experiences getting in the way of their happiness as a couple. Research has shown that when the couple finds themselves in an unhappy marital relationship, they find themselves contemplating divorce because they lack the proper tools for effective communication (Buehlman, Gottman, & Katz, 1992). Effective communication learned in the early years of marriage will build a stable, healthy, and active union, which involves keeping alive feelings that brought the couple together in the first place (Honeycutt, 1999). Studies conducted on this topic (Driver & Gottman, 2004) determined that effective communication and interaction play a part in how couples detour from the dirt road of divorce and get back on the highway of happily ever after.

There are many ways of communicating, but the most common ways are verbal and non-verbal. Most people think that we are more verbal when we are communicating with others, but we use more non-verbal skills than anything. Non-verbal communication is described as communication without using words. It is how we use our body language which includes our voice, posture, facial expressions, eyes, etc. when we are communicating with others. This is one of the most important aspects of communication, because it can tell a lot about a person especially how they feel toward someone or something.
